what is the distance between (-1, 2) and (5, -2)on a graph put into a decimal form. ​

Answers

Given:

The two points are (-1,2) and (5,-2).

To find:

The distance between the given points.

Solution:

Distance formula:

[tex]d=\sqrt{(x_2-x_1)^2+(y_2-y_1)^2}[/tex]

Using the distance formula, the distance between the given points is

[tex]d=\sqrt{(5-(-1))^2+(-2-2)^2}[/tex]

[tex]d=\sqrt{(5+1)^2+(-4)^2}[/tex]

[tex]d=\sqrt{(6)^2+16}[/tex]

[tex]d=\sqrt{36+16}[/tex]

On further simplification, we get

[tex]d=\sqrt{52}[/tex]

[tex]d=7.2111[/tex]

[tex]d\approx 7.21[/tex]

Therefore, the the distance between the given points is about 7.21 units.

Given 6, 8, and 11 as the three sides of a triangle, classify it as one of the following acute, right or obtuse. Please help and thank you

Answers

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  obtuse

Step-by-step explanation:

You may remember that side lengths of 3, 4, 5 make a right triangle. Doubling those lengths to 6, 8, 10 will still give a right triangle.

The given triangle has a longest side (11) longer than would be appropriate for a right triangle (10), so the largest angle is larger than 90°.

The triangle is obtuse.

__

Comparison of a triangle to a right triangle with two sides the same is one of several ways the triangle can be classified. You can use the Law of Cosines to find the largest angle, or you can use a triangle solver (as we have below).

In case you don't recall that 3-4-5 makes a right triangle, you can use the Pythagorean theorem to find the longest side of a right triangle with the given shorter sides:

  hypotenuse = √(6² +8²) = √100 = 10

Your long side is longer, so your largest angle is larger than 90°.

Law of Cosines:

  angle = arccos((6² +8² -11²)/(2·6·8)) = arccos(-21/96) ≈ 102.6°
